Omega Mu Voice Doug Baston, 1969 Protests on campus: I remember in the middle of the anti-war protests, when some marchers on campus got egged, and our national Phi Gamma Delta poohbah, what ever his title was, attended a pig diner and raged on about how all the protesters were traitors and cowards and he hoped we were among the eggers. When he was done, only Chris Trembley and Jim Turner stayed in their seats, arms folded, while everyone else stood and applauded, albeit only politely. I was a coward and stood but did not clap. Still ashamed of that. Perge.
